Curtis is a former CFO of Eastman Chemical Company and he has joined Nouryon on January 18, 2021
Nouryon, a global specialty chemicals leader, today announced the appointment of Curtis Espeland to its Board of Directors, effective January 18, 2021. Espeland will also chair the Company’s Audit Committee.

Espeland brings more than 25 years of experience in leadership roles with Eastman Chemical Company, most recently as Executive Vice President and CFO, and prior to that, in the business consulting and audit services sector. He currently serves as lead director and member of the finance and audit committees of Lincoln Electric Holdings Inc.
Espeland’s appointment follows that of Noelle Walsh in January 2020 to the Board and to the Company’s Audit Committee. Walsh is Corporate VP of Cloud Operations & Innovation at Microsoft. She has strengthened the Board with a high-performance mindset and strong operational background in leading global teams in manufacturing, supply chain and customer service. She builds on 25 years in the chemicals industry with The Dow Chemical Company, as well as valuable experience working with other Boards.
With the appointments of Espeland and Ms. Walsh as independent Directors, the Nouryon Board of Directors is now comprised of 11 members with complementing backgrounds and experiences, including Mr. Shaver and representatives of the Company’s investment firm owners, The Carlyle Group and GIC.
